Autonomic Nervous System
The section of the nervous system responsible for managing automatic functions of the body like cardiac rhythm, respiratory processes, and digestive activities.
Physiological Arousal
A physical state of heightened alertness and increased activity in the autonomic nervous system, often as a response to a stimulus.
Different Emotions
A variety of emotional experiences and responses that humans feel, including happiness, sadness, anger, and fear.
Basic Emotions
Fundamental emotions that are universally recognized and experienced by humans, such as happiness, sadness, fear, anger, surprise, and disgust.
